Category: Integrated Circuit (IC)
Use: Non-volatile Serial EEPROM Memory
Characteristics: - Low-power CMOS technology - 4Kbits of memory organized as 512 x 8 - SPI compatible serial interface - Self-timed erase and write cycles - Power-on/off data protection - 1,000,000 erase/write cycles guaranteed - 100-year data retention
Package: DIP-8 (Dual In-line Package)
Essence: The 25LC040A-M/P is a non-volatile memory chip that provides reliable storage for small amounts of data in various electronic devices.
Packaging/Quantity: The 25LC040A-M/P is typically sold in reels or tubes, with each reel/tube containing a specific quantity of chips. The exact packaging and quantity may vary depending on the supplier.
The 25LC040A-M/P has 8 pins arranged as follows:
┌───┬───┐
│ 1 │ 8 │
│ │ │
│ │ │
│ │ │
│ │ │
│ │ │
│ │ │
│ 4 │ 5 │
└───┴───┘
Pin Description: 1. Chip Select (CS): Used to enable/disable the chip for communication. 2. Serial Clock (SCK): Provides the clock signal for data transfer. 3. Serial Data Input (SI): Data input line for sending commands and data to the chip. 4. Ground (GND): Connected to the ground reference of the system. 5. Serial Data Output (SO): Data output line for receiving data from the chip. 6. Write Protect (WP): Optional pin used to protect the memory from accidental writes. 7. VCC: Power supply voltage. 8. Not Connected (NC): This pin is not connected and should be left unconnected.
Advantages: - Low-power consumption - Compact size - Easy integration with SPI-compatible devices - High endurance and data retention - Power-on/off data protection
Disadvantages: - Limited storage capacity (4Kbits) - Slower data transfer rate compared to some other memory technologies
The 25LC040A-M/P operates based on the principles of electrically erasable programmable read-only memory (EEPROM). It utilizes a floating gate transistor structure to store charge, representing binary data. The SPI interface allows for easy communication with external devices, enabling read, write, and erase operations.
During write cycles, the chip applies a high voltage to the memory cells, allowing electrons to tunnel through an insulating layer onto the floating gate. This process traps charge on the floating gate, altering the threshold voltage of the transistor and storing data.
Reading data involves applying appropriate voltages to the memory cells and sensing the resulting current flow. Erasing data is achieved by removing the trapped charge from the floating gate using an electrical erase operation.
The 25LC040A-M/P finds applications in various electronic devices that require non-volatile storage for small amounts of data. Some common application fields include:
What is the maximum clock frequency for 25LC040A-M/P?
- The maximum clock frequency for 25LC040A-M/P is 2 MHz.
What is the operating voltage range for 25LC040A-M/P?
- The operating voltage range for 25LC040A-M/P is 2.5V to 5.5V.
Can 25LC040A-M/P be used in automotive applications?
- Yes, 25LC040A-M/P is suitable for automotive applications.
What is the typical write cycle time for 25LC040A-M/P?
- The typical write cycle time for 25LC040A-M/P is 5 ms.
Is 25LC040A-M/P compatible with SPI interface?
- Yes, 25LC040A-M/P is compatible with SPI interface.
What is the temperature range for 25LC040A-M/P?
- The temperature range for 25LC040A-M/P is -40°C to +85°C.
Can 25LC040A-M/P be used in industrial control systems?
- Yes, 25LC040A-M/P is suitable for use in industrial control systems.
What is the maximum data retention for 25LC040A-M/P?
- The maximum data retention for 25LC040A-M/P is 200 years.
Does 25LC040A-M/P support partial page writes?
- Yes, 25LC040A-M/P supports partial page writes.
What is the package type for 25LC040A-M/P?
- The package type for 25LC040A-M/P is PDIP, SOIC, and TSSOP.